This book is the complete works of Indiana-born American writer James Whitcomb Riley, known for his locally flavored dialect poems about rural characters and settings, and widely recognized as "the Hoosier Poet." Riley's poetry gives voice to the joys and concerns of everyday people,…and his humorous, evocative verse became immensely popular with readers during the late 19th and early 20th centuries. This book collects his entire body of work, including beloved poems like "The Raggedy Man," "When the Frost is on the Punkin," and "Little Orphant Annie."
